COVID-19: 10 New Cases Registered in the Past 24 Hours

10 New COVID-19 Cases have been registered in the past 24 Hours, after more than 1,300 tests which were carried out. This brings Malta’s total number of active cases to 150, which includes 85 positive tests which were registered after tests were carried out on more than 100 migrants who were rescued by the Maltese […]

Another COVID-19 Vaccine is Showing Promising Results

  An Australian COVID-19 vaccine has generated an immune response to the disease and been proven safe for use in the first round of human trials. The vaccine known as ‘Covax-19’ was developed by professor Nikolai Petrovsky from Flinders University in Adelaide and cleared the phase one trial this month.
